Synopsis

Recommended for ages 5+

Itty Bitty Kitty LOVES pouncing, lap naps and hiding in suitcases. She HATES being called cute. She is almost a tiger, after all!

She may still be a kitten, but Itty Bitty is ready to take on the world. And she knows all the Cat Laws. But her family doesn’t seem to know anything. They think she should make friends with puppies! And go on trips! What’s a cat to do?

Join Itty Bitty on three new epic adventures. Will she stick to the rules? Or will this kitty make up her own rules for life?

About the author

Noémie Geonet Landry

Noémie grew up in a small coastal town of New-Brunswick, Canada, surrounded by the ocean. Growing up, she told everyone she wanted to become either a doctor, or a children’s book illustrator. Midway through med school, she decided she would do both.

She now shares her time between the hospital (where she works as a rheumatologist) and her home studio, where she sketches, draws and paints surrounded by her wife, son, two tiny Chihuahuas and two cats. She works both digitally and traditionally, creating engaging illustrations, usually with a funny twist!

About the author

Maddy Mara

Maddy Mara is the pen name of Melbourne-based creative duo Hilary Rogers and Meredith Badger.

Hilary and Meredith have been collaborating on children’s books for nearly two decades. Hilary is an author and former publishing director; Meredith is the author of countless books for kids and young adults, and teaches English as a foreign language. Maddy Mara is the melding of their respective daughters’ names.
